    Jo Jones. Jonathan David Samuel Jones (October 7, 1911 – September 3, 1985) [1] was an American jazz drummer. A band leader and pioneer in jazz percussion, Jones anchored the Count Basie Orchestra rhythm section from 1934 to 1948. He was sometimes known as Papa Jo Jones to distinguish him from younger drummer Philly Joe Jones .
